This 2-day route strings northern Taiwan's signature photo spots into one loop: Day 1 opens with sky lanterns and the waterfall at Shifen, wanders Shuqi Road in the Jiufen mountain town in the afternoon, catches Jiufen at its finest hour as the lanterns light up at dusk, then overnights in Keelung. Day 2 covers the Queen's Head at Yehliu, the colorful houses of Zhengbin Fishing Port and the curious rocks of Heping Island, wrapping up at Keelung Miaokou Night Market before heading back to Taipei.
With 10 hours of charter per day, departure times and how long you linger at each stop are all open to discussion with your driver — an extra round of photos or one more snack stall, it's all flexible.

A railway-side old street on the Pingxi Line, where you write your wish on a sky lantern right beside the tracks — Shifen Waterfall, Taiwan's 'Little Niagara', is a short walk away.

Hillside teahouses and the stone steps of Shuqi Road, with taro balls and caozaiguo rice cakes to snack on as you go — Jiufen at dusk, lanterns aglow, is the classic scene.

The Queen's Head plus mushroom rocks, ginger rocks and other curious formations — the northeast coast's most iconic sea-eroded landscape, photogenic from every angle.

Northern Taiwan's classic night market — graze on Zhou Ji scallion pancakes and bite-size sausages to close out two days of photo-hopping.
